Definitions:

Oregon Death with Dignity Act

A law enacted in Oregon allowing terminally ill adults to voluntarily request and receive prescription medication to hasten their death.

Lethal Prescription

The provision of drugs intended to end the life of a terminally ill patient, in jurisdictions where physician-assisted death is legal.

Mentally Competent

The legal and psychological ability of a person to make decisions or carry out tasks with an understanding of the consequences.

Suicide Rates

The statistical measure of the number of suicide deaths in a specified population, often expressed per 100,000 individuals.
